リポジトリを作成します
SnapManager では、実行した処理に関するデータを保持するために、ホスト上にリポジトリが必要です。
必要なもの
次の作業が完了していることを確認します。
-
リポジトリデータベースに Oracle ユーザとパスワードを作成します。
-
リポジトリへのユーザ・アクセスを許可します。
リポジトリの場合、SnapManager for SAPでは、表領域をインストールするために、最低4Kのブロックサイズが必要です。ブロックサイズは、次の SQL コマンドを使用して確認できます。
select a.username, a.default_tablespace, b.block_size from dba_users a, dba_tablespaces b a.username = repo_user
ここで、
-
'a.default_tablespace = b. tablespace_name'
-
a.username
=リポジトリ上のユーザ名
このタスクについて
リポジトリをアップグレードする場合、 SnapManager サーバをリブートして、関連するスケジュールを再起動する必要があります。
-
リポジトリを作成するには、次の一般的な形式でrepository createコマンドを入力します。
「* SMSAP repository create -repository -dbdbname_repo_service_name」-host_repo_repo_username -port_repo_repo_repo_port_[-force-][-noprompt][-quiet |-verbose」*
ここで、
-
「-repository -dbdbname」は、リポジトリ・データベースの名前です。
-
--host'は'リポジトリのホストの名前です
-
-userName'は'リポジトリへのアクセス権を持つデータベース・ユーザの名前です
-
「-port」はホストのポートです。このコマンドの他のオプションは、次のとおりです。
[
-force `][
-noprompt`]
[
quiet `|
-verbose ] -
同じ名前の既存のリポジトリがあり'-forceオプションを使用すると'既存のリポジトリ・スキーマ内のすべてのデータが上書きされます |
リポジトリの作成
次のコマンド・ラインを使用すると、リポジトリが作成されます。
smsap repository create -repository -dbname HR1 -host server1 -login -username admin -port 1521